Nagpur, 15th December 2023: Vijay Namdevrao Wadettiwar, the Leader of the Opposition in the Legislative Assembly, has urged for a comprehensive policy decision regarding the ban on rooftop hotels in the Maharashtra State. This demand was raised during a discussion on Lakshvedhi in the Assembly, emphasizing the need to address safety concerns and prevent tragic incidents like fires in hotels.

Wadettiwar brought attention to fatal incidents in Mumbai and Pune hotels due to fires, emphasizing the need to address safety regulations. Specifically, he highlighted the Orchid Hotel near Mumbai airport, which has a rooftop structure in violation of regulations.

In Pune, 21 rooftop hotels faced actions, including fines totalling six lakhs and reopening after necessary demolitions. The opposition leader expressed worry that without decisive policy decisions, similar unfortunate events might recur, stressing the urgency of the matter. The government responded positively to this call for action, indicating a potential consideration of policies to strengthen safety regulations for rooftop hotels.
